What Is a Construction Site Waste Management Plan? A construction site waste management plan is a formal strategy used to control waste produced during construction, renovation, demolition, or infrastructure projects. It outlines how materials will be: Prevented from becoming waste where possible Reused on-site or off-site Sorted into categories Recycled through approved facilities Safely stored during the project Collected and transported Disposed of according to local laws The main purpose of the plan is to reduce landfill waste, improve site safety, lower disposal costs, and support sustainable construction practices. In simple terms, it is a roadmap for managing all waste generated on a job site. Why Is Waste Management Important on Construction Sites? Common Types of Construction Waste Every project generates different waste depending on its size and scope. The most common materials include: Concrete and rubble Bricks and masonry Wood scraps Drywall and plasterboard Roofing materials Metals such as steel, aluminum, and copper Glass Cardboard packaging Plastic wrap and containers Soil and dirt Asphalt Tiles and ceramics Paint containers Hazardous materials, where applicable Identifying waste types early helps create a more accurate construction waste management plan. What Should a Construction Waste Management Plan Include? A professional waste management plan for construction should contain the following key sections. 1. Project Information Include basic project details such as: Project name Site address Contractor or company name Project manager contact information Estimated project timeline 2. Expected Waste Streams List the materials likely to be generated during each phase of construction. 3. Waste Reduction Strategy Explain how waste will be minimized through: Accurate material ordering Better storage methods Reuse of pallets or temporary materials Protection from weather damage Efficient cutting and measuring practices 4. Segregation and Sorting Methods Use separate bins or designated areas for materials such as: Wood Metal Concrete Cardboard Mixed debris Hazardous waste 5. Storage and Bin Placement Identify safe areas for dumpsters, skips, and recycling bins without blocking access routes. 6. Collection Schedule State how often waste will be removed and who is responsible. 7. Recycling Goals Example targets may include: Divert 50% of waste from landfill Recycle all scrap metal Reuse clean wood materials 8. Hazardous Waste Procedures Include handling methods for paints, chemicals, batteries, or regulated materials. 9. Staff Responsibilities Assign clear responsibility for monitoring waste management compliance. How to Create a Waste Management Plan for a Construction Project Creating a successful plan does not need to be complicated. Follow these professional steps. Step 1: Assess the Scope of Work Review demolition, excavation, framing, finishing, and packaging waste likely to be produced. Step 2: Estimate Waste Volume Calculate expected debris volume to choose the right dumpster size, confirm dumpster rental costs, and estimate disposal expenses before scheduling pickups. Step 3: Choose Disposal and Recycling Partners Work with licensed haulers and reputable recycling facilities. Step 4: Arrange Containers Place bins strategically across the site for easy access. Step 5: Train Workers Ensure workers understand sorting rules and disposal procedures. Step 6: Monitor Weekly Review waste levels regularly and make improvements during the project. Step 7: Keep Records Track tonnage, recycling rates, invoices, and compliance documents.
